Taxonomic Classification

Rank Carpenter bee Moor Macaque
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Hymenoptera (Ants, Bees & Wasps) Primates (Primates)
Family Megachilidae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ys)
Genus Chelostoma Macaca
Species Chelostoma campanularum Macaca maura

Evolutionary Relationship

Carpenter bee and Moor Macaque share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
